記事はAIbase編集チームによって整理されました
これはMCPクライアントの入門使用チュートリアルシリーズの5編目です: 『MCPクライアント入門使用チュートリアル - Claudeのインストールと設定』。
このチュートリアルでは、Trae IDEをインストールし、MCPサービスを設定する方法を紹介します。これにより、ClaudeとMCPの組み合わせ使用をすばやく習得し、AIプログラミングの効率を向上させることができます。
MCPクライアント入門使用チュートリアル - Claudeのインストールと設定
AIbaseは、このMCPクライアントの入門使用チュートリアルを皆さんにお届けできることを嬉しく思います。主にClaudeデスクトップ版のインストールと設定の過程を紹介します。このチュートリアルを通じて、Claude Desktopクライアントをインストールし、MCPサーバーを設定してAIアシスタントの機能を拡張する方法を学ぶことができます。
MCPとは何ですか?
MCP(Model Context Protocol、モデルコンテキストプロトコル)は、アプリケーションが大規模言語モデル(LLM)にコンテキストを提供する方法を標準化するためのオープンプロトコルです。MCPプロトコルを通じて、AIモデルは外部のデータソースやツールとシームレスに統合され、リアルタイムデータにアクセスし、より複雑なタスクを実行することができます。
MCPの核心コンポーネントには以下のものが含まれます:
- ホスト(Host):LLMを実行するアプリケーション(Claude Desktopなど)で、MCPサーバーとの接続を開始します。
- クライアント(Client):ホストアプリケーション内で実行され、MCPサーバーと1対1の接続を確立します。
- サーバー(Server):外部のデータソースやツールへのアクセスを提供し、クライアントの要求に応答します。
- LLM:大規模言語モデルで、MCPを通じてコンテキストを取得し、出力を生成します。
- MCPは3つの主要なプリミティブによってLLMの機能を強化します:
- プロンプト(Prompts):LLMが入力を処理したり出力を生成したりする方法を指示する事前定義された命令またはテンプレートです。
- リソース(Resources):追加のコンテキストを提供する構造化データで、ファイルやデータベースの内容などがあります。
- ツール(Tools):LLMが操作を実行したり(APIをクエリするなど)、情報を取得したりするための実行可能な関数です。
詳細な手順:
- Claudeデスクトップ版クライアントをダウンロードしてインストールする
- Claudeの公式ダウンロードページにアクセスします:https://claude.ai/download
- お使いのオペレーティングシステムに合わせてダウンロードします:Windowsユーザーの場合:「Download for Windows」をクリックします。macOSユーザーの場合:「Download for Mac」をクリックします。
注意:現在、Claude DesktopはLinuxシステムをサポートしていません。
Claudeデスクトップ版クライアントをインストールする
Windowsのインストール手順:
- ダウンロードが完了したら、ダウンロードしたインストールファイル(通常は.exe形式)を見つけます。
- インストールファイルをダブルクリックしてインストーラーを起動します。
- インストールウィザードの指示に従ってインストールを完了します。
- インストールが完了すると、Claude Desktopが自動的に起動します。
macOSのインストール手順:
- ダウンロードが完了したら、ダウンロードした.dmgファイルを見つけます。
- .dmgファイルをダブルクリックして開きます。
- ClaudeのアイコンをApplicationsフォルダにドラッグします。
- ApplicationsフォルダまたはLaunchpadからClaudeを起動します。
Claudeデスクトップ版を更新する
AIbaseからの温かいお知らせ:Claude Desktopをすでにインストールしている場合は、以下の手順で更新を確認することができます:
- Claude Desktopアプリを開きます。
- 上部のClaudeメニューをクリックします。
- 「Check for updates」(更新を確認する)を選択します。
- 更新がある場合は、指示に従って更新プロセスを完了します。
- MCPサーバーを設定する - ファイルシステム機能
- このセクションでは、Claude DesktopをファイルシステムMCPサーバーを使用するように設定します。これにより、Claudeはあなたのコンピュータ上のファイルを読み取り、書き込み、管理することができます。
前提条件
- Claude Desktopクライアントがインストールされていること。
- Node.jsがインストールされていること(MCPサーバーを実行するため)。
- Node.jsをまだインストールしていない場合は、まずNode.jsの公式サイトにアクセスしてダウンロードし、インストールしてください。
Node.jsをインストールする
MCPサーバーの設定を続ける前に、システムにNode.jsがインストールされていることを確認してください:
- コマンドラインを開きます(Windowsの場合はcmdまたはPowerShell、macOSの場合はTerminal)。
- 以下のコマンドを入力して、Node.jsがインストールされているかを確認します:
node --version
- バージョン番号が表示されれば、正しくインストールされています。そうでない場合は、Node.jsの公式サイトに行ってダウンロードしてインストールしてください。
ファイルシステムMCPサーバーの設定を追加する
1、あなたのコンピュータ上のClaude Desktopを開きます。
2、Claudeメニューをクリックし、「Settings...」(設定)を選択します。
3、設定ウィンドウの左側で「Developer」(開発者)タブをクリックし、次に「Edit Config」(設定を編集する)ボタンをクリックします。
4、claudeのこのjsonファイルを見つけ、ダブルクリックして設定に入ります。
5、MCPサーバーを追加します。たとえば、ホライAIのMCPを呼び出したい場合は、この設定コードをここに貼り付けるだけです。
Claudeを再起動する
MCPサーバーを設定した後は、Claude Desktopを再起動して変更を適用する必要があります:
- Claude Desktopアプリを完全に閉じます。
- Claude Desktopを再度開きます。
MCPサーバーの設定を検証する
再起動後、Claudeの画面でファイルシステムツールのアイコンが表示されるはずです:
1、Claudeのダイアログボックスの右下に、ハンマーのアイコンが表示されるはずです。
2、ハンマーのアイコンをクリックすると、ファイルシステムMCPサーバーが提供するツールのリストが表示されるはずです。
3、そうすると、MCPでAIbaseが追加したホライを見ることができます。
MCPサーバーの簡単な例 -
以下は、文字を音声に変換する簡単なMCPサーバーの例です:
AIbaseでは、入力ボックスに自分の要求を直接入力します。たとえば、「提供した内容を音声に変換する:【ここに音声に変換する文字を入力】」と入力し、Enterキーを押すだけです。
しばらくすると、Claudeは変換した音声をローカルに保存します。結果は以下のようになります:
まとめ
このチュートリアルを通じて、Claude Desktopクライアントをダウンロードしてインストールし、ファイルシステムMCPサーバーを設定する方法を学びました。これにより、Claudeはあなたのコンピュータ上のファイルにアクセスし、操作することができます。
MCPプロトコルはAIアシスタントの能力を大幅に拡張し、外部のシステムやデータとのやり取りを可能にします。MCPについてさらに詳しく理解するにつれて、より多くのサーバーを探索し、独自のMCPサーバーを作成してClaudeの機能をさらにカスタマイズすることができます。
このチュートリアルがあなたに役立つことを願っています!何か質問があれば、MCPの公式ドキュメントを参照するか、コミュニティでサポートを求めてください。
著者について:このチュートリアルはAIbase編集チームによって執筆され、高品質のAIツールの使用チュートリアルを提供することに専念しています。